  • Grease ice — is a very thin, soupy layer of frazil crystals clumped together, which makes the ocean surface resemble an oil slick. This ice is the second stage in the formation of solid sea ice after ice floes and then frazil ice.ee also*Frazil ice …   Wikipedia

  • Grease duct — A grease duct is a purpose designed duct that is used to vent grease laden vapours from commercial cooking equipment such as a stove, double decker pizza oven, deep fryer or wok to the outside of a building or mobile food preparation trailer.… …   Wikipedia

  • grease — [13] Latin crassus meant ‘solid, thick, fat’, and hence ‘gross, stupid’ (English borrowed it in this latter metaphorical sense as crass [16], and it is also the source of French gras ‘fat’). On it was based the Vulgar Latin derived noun *crassia… …   The Hutchinson dictionary of word origins
